2 restaurant chains planning Alabama expansions

The City of Muscle Shoals announced that two new restaurant chains are coming to a mixed-use medical and dining development at 2411 Avalon Avenue. Huntsville considers renaming the Diversity, Equity, and Inclusion Office

The Huntsville Diversity, Equity, and Inclusion (DEI) Office may soon undergo a name change, an online report revealed. Councilmembers Michelle Watkins and Jennie Robinson have introduced an ordinance to revert its name to the “Office of Multicultural Affairs,” its original title from 2009, according to the city’s website.
